On the other hand, Buwan ng Wika becomes popular and normal in every Filipino mostly student for what happening in the school, when face-to-face classes still available, Students, Teachers or guests had making an annual activity program with lots of competition brain activity, and games. Moreover, some Government schools had also encouraged that Teachers and students to participate in the activity by doing the dressing code of Formal Filipino attire such as Barong Tagalog and Filipiniana. Filipiniana dress had become popular to the world as Miss Universe and others said pagents had used the creative style in showcasing the beauty and culture of the Philippines.
